Micro Health Insurance (MHI)

Micro Health Insurance (MHI) is a social protection measure for the most destitute and vulnerable households (who lie in the 0-18 poverty band). The objective of the MHI is to protect these families from health shocks that may push them deeper into poverty and hamper their capacity to generate income, hence adversely affecting their socio-economic well-being.

MHI is a product of Micro Health Family Insurance for the poor households covering parents, married couple with children up to 18 years old and the service package includes OPD, day care, diagnostic services, and hospitalization (for more than 24 hours’ stay) and maternity care.
